What Are Industrial Control Systems (ICS)?

Industrial control systems encompass various types of control systems and instruments used to automate and monitor industrial processes. Common components include:

  • Supervisory Control and Data Acquisition (SCADA) systems

  • Distributed Control Systems (DCS)

  • Programmable Logic Controllers (PLC)

  • Human-Machine Interfaces (HMI)

  • Remote Terminal Units (RTU)

These systems are deployed in both critical and non-critical infrastructure and help operators oversee complex processes, detect failures, and respond to changing conditions in real-time.

Key Market Drivers

1. Rise of Industry 4.0

Industry 4.0 promotes the digitization of manufacturing with smart factories, connected machines, and autonomous systems. This transformation is driving increased adoption of ICS to ensure seamless automation and data-driven decision-making.

2. Demand for Enhanced Process Efficiency

As businesses aim to reduce operational costs and increase productivity, ICS enables remote monitoring, predictive maintenance, and real-time process control, leading to significant efficiency improvements.

3. Growing Cybersecurity Concerns

As ICS becomes more connected, the threat of cyberattacks increases. Governments and organizations are investing in more secure control systems, which boosts demand for modern ICS platforms with integrated cybersecurity features.

4. Expansion of Renewable Energy

The integration of renewable sources like wind and solar into the power grid requires advanced ICS to manage load balancing, storage systems, and power distribution.

5. Infrastructure Modernization

Aging infrastructure, particularly in utilities and oil & gas, is being upgraded with smart ICS to improve safety, performance, and compliance with regulatory standards.

Challenges in the ICS Market

Despite its growth, the industrial control systems (ICS) market faces several challenges:

  • Legacy Systems: Many industries still rely on outdated ICS technology that lacks connectivity and cybersecurity features.

  • Cybersecurity Risks: Increased connectivity leads to a higher risk of cyberattacks such as ransomware, phishing, and DDoS, targeting ICS networks.

  • Integration Complexity: Integrating modern ICS into existing infrastructure can be technically complex and expensive.

  • Lack of Skilled Workforce: Operating and maintaining ICS requires specialized knowledge that is in short supply in many regions.

Future Trends and Opportunities

1. AI and Machine Learning Integration

Advanced ICS platforms are integrating AI for predictive maintenance, anomaly detection, and process optimization, providing industries with intelligent automation capabilities.

2. Edge Computing

Edge devices allow data processing closer to the source, improving response times and reducing latency. This enhances ICS performance in critical applications like oil drilling and power grid management.

3. Cloud-Based ICS Solutions

Cloud technologies offer centralized control and data access, enabling remote monitoring, updates, and scaling. Hybrid ICS models that use both on-premise and cloud features are gaining popularity.

4. Regulatory Compliance

Stricter regulations on safety and cybersecurity are prompting industries to invest in modern ICS that ensure compliance with standards such as NIST, ISO 27001, and IEC 62443.
